WebPerformance reviews are problematic. To the extent that some companies have abandoned them altogether and now manage employee performance through other means, most notably via an ongoing open dialogue with employees. This means feedback is given often and in a much more informal way. Delivering peer feedback leads to a more well-rounded review, but be mindful of your language to avoid seeming like the entire team is ganging up on that employee.
